Khamra is an inhabited village in Majholi Sub-district of Jabalpur district, Madhya Pradesh. Its Census village code is 489224, the Census 2011 record lists 987 people in 257 households and the reported area is 201.9 hectares. The local references include Majholi CD Block and the nearest town reference is Majholi at about 3 km.

These Census 2011 identifiers place Khamra in the official administrative record. Census village code 489224 and Majholi CD Block.
Majholi is the nearest town listed for Khamra, about 3 km away. Jabalpur is listed as the district headquarters at about 50 km. These distances are useful for orientation, not for survey, boundary or emergency use.
The Census 2011 record lists 987 people in 257 households, with 531 male residents and 456 female residents. The average household size is 3.84, and SC share is 17.93% and ST share is 9.02% for Khamra. Population density works out to about 488.86 people per sq km.
Education entries for Khamra list 1 government primary school. Counts come from the village facility record and may need local verification for current school status.
Drinking-water and sanitation entries for Khamra include hand pump water. These are historical facility records, not a live water-quality guarantee.
Connectivity records for Khamra include mobile phone coverage, black-topped road access and all-weather road access. Use them as access clues and confirm present conditions locally.
Public-service entries for Khamra include self-help groups, Anganwadi centre, ASHA services, PDS shop and assembly polling station. Banking rows on this page are shown separately because they use RBI-sourced bank service records.
Domestic power supply for Khamra is reported as 9 hours per day in summer and 9 hours per day in winter. Treat this as historical Census/District Census Handbook data.
Land-use records for Khamra show that net sown area is 185.65 hectares and irrigated land is 73.42 hectares (39.5% of net sown area). These figures help explain village agriculture and local economy context.
